Last week indie-pop band Bastille had to cancel a show in New York because lead singer Dan Smith was suffering from a strained voice. But the group, best known for hit single "Pompeii," showed up in fine form for a show at Red Rocks Amphitheatre on Friday, October 7, 2016, as part of the Jeep Summer Concert Series.
